DM: summer intern positionFrom: Stephen Poteet Date: Wed, 10 May 2000 14:23:15 -0700 (PDT) The Large Scale Text Analysis project in Boeing Phantom Works is looking for a summer intern to help perform the following tasks in text mining applications. * Building web-based demonstration GUIs for text mining applications * Building text anlaysis tools using a Java-based part-of-speech tagger The ideal candidate should have at least a BS/BA degree in a related field, and is currently enrolled in a graduate program with special interest in text mining, information retrieval or text analysis. The candidate should be proficient in C/C++, Java, UNIX (Solaris preferred), Windows NT, `Perl/CGI and Javascript, and be familiar with information retrieval, text mining, text analysis, basic parsing, and beginning linear algebra. Experience in web-based GUI building and familiarity with basic linguistic concepts (e.g. parts of speech, noun phrases), knowledge-based systems, and statistics would be a big plus. The Large Scale Text Analysis project has invented a unique technology called TRUST (Text Representation Using Subspace Transformation) which combines linear algebra, statistics, natural language processing, and high performance computing to solve a wide range of text mining problems. We are looking for a candidate who would like to develop hands-on experience solving large scale text mining problems in industry, and possibly contribute to new development in the technology.
